I'm looking to replace my electric hedge trimmer, and want something with more power.

How does a 26cc engine compare with 500w motor ?

Is there a way of comparing horse power/cubic centimeters/watts ?

There's not a direct equivelence because the power produced depends on more than the displacement, but typically both 2-stroke and 4-stroke 26cc garden tools are around 750W, Ryobi a bit less, Honda a bit more.
